Navy Seal Lt. Michael Murphy’s father, Daniel Murphy, presented Taylor Kitsch with the Congressional Medal of Honor Society’s Bob Hope Award for Excellence in Entertainment at a USO event with the 106th Rescue Wing ewing last week.

The award honors members of the entertainment industry who positively portray or support the U.S. military. Kitsch is one of only 61 living recipients of this prestigious award.

Daniel said “I’m honored to be here to present this, not only to a very special person, but also a good friend.”

Taylor explained that “You know, Marcus Luttrell, the Lone Survivor—at my first meeting with him, there was a moment where he said, ‘You’re going to carry this torch, whether you like it or not, for the rest of my days,’ and man…have I enjoyed this journey. And I will proudly carry this torch as long as I possibly can.”

“Howlers Ridge is on 22 acres just outside Bozeman, Montana. It’s 100% veteran built to this point except when I grab a hammer and ruin something. Yeah, we have two full-time vets there right now and the crew is gonna finish the main house. Addiction has grabbed a lot of people in my family and the veteran community is huge for me as well so we are going to serve both and hopefully make a difference.” Taylor Kitsch on Aug. 5

“Nature has always been my reset. I believe that creating a change in your environment can create the change you want in yourself. Now I feel lucky to be in a position to offer that chance to others—the chance to pause and slow things down so they can reconnect and focus on their own healing.” Taylor Kitsch www.howlersridge.org
